The cost of cutting a car keys can vary greatly depending on the type you have. The cost of cutting a car key can vary greatly based on the kind of key you have. Modern key fobs, which come with a chip and are programmed to work for your vehicle, cannot be copied through kiosks at the mall.
If you have a traditional key, you can get it duplicated at most auto shops or locksmiths for less than $20. However, if the key has a built-in transponder chip, which is used to start the engine it will require additional work at a specialized store, which could be expensive. If you have a standard key that doesn't have transponder chips, AutoZone can provide you with a duplicate for cheaper than the dealer charges. The procedure is straightforward An associate chooses the correct blank for the year, make and model of your vehicle, and then a machine trace the original contours in order to create a copy. The entire process generally takes just a few seconds.

Modern cars use electronic key to unlock doors and to start engines. key cut places near me are equipped with transponder chips which communicate with the vehicle's computers to confirm that they are genuine. They are different from the mechanical keys that were used in older vehicles, which can be duplicated by any hardware retailer for just a few dollars. Transponders must be programmed with the vehicle to create a brand new car key. This can be done at the dealership or by a locksmith.

Car key cutting services can be found at the majority of major automotive parts stores and a few hardware stores. Some stores can even provide key replacements for smart keys. Typically they are less expensive than replacing your key at the dealership. They also have a larger selection of blank key styles compared to dealerships.
Many auto parts stores can create copies of keys for traditional cars, but it's important to check the fine print to make certain that they are able to make copies for your specific vehicle. Some modern cars have a unique transponder that can only be duplicated by the dealer. Some use a specific key fob that must be reprogrammed when you purchase an updated key.
